I love getting Christmas cards in the mail. My husband and I have an agreement... If you are the opener of the card, after you read it, you need to place it back inside the envelope, so the other person can experience the joy of pulling it out of the envelope too. I like seeing the cancelled stamp, and the return address and the color of the envelope...the whole experience.

 

 

Having said that... I'm an inconsistent card sender. Shame on me, when I love getting them so much.
